Ingredients (view qty in metric system instead)
3 large eggs 1 cup milk 3 tbsp. butter, softened 1 cup sifted all purpose flour 1/2 tsp. salt
Directions
Preheat oven to 400 degrees. Lightly butter the insides of six 6 ounce custard cups. Combine eggs, milk, butter, flour and salt in a blender. Process until smooth. Divide batter between prepared custard cups, filling each about half full. Place filled cups on a sheet pan and bake about 45 to 50 minutes until rolls are deep golden brown. Turn rolls out of cups and serve hot.
Makes 6 rolls.
